首页 > 科技资讯 >

🎮游戏排名:可以使用什么数据结构?👨‍💻🔍

发布时间:2025-03-10 08:01:20来源:

在五六柒的个人空间里,我们经常讨论如何高效地管理和查询游戏排名。📊📈 使用正确的数据结构对于优化性能至关重要!🛠️

首先,如果你需要频繁地插入和删除玩家数据,那么链表是一个不错的选择。🔗 这种结构允许你快速添加或移除元素,而不会影响其他元素的位置。👌

然而,如果你更关注于查找特定玩家的排名,或者想要快速获取前几名的玩家列表,二叉搜索树(BST) 或 平衡二叉搜索树(如AVL树或红黑树) 可能更适合。🌲 如果你希望保持树的高度平衡,以确保操作的效率,那么平衡二叉搜索树将是最佳选择。🌟

最后,如果你的游戏涉及大量并发操作,比如多人在线游戏中的实时排名更新,那么哈希表 或 跳表 可以提供更快的访问速度。跳跃表是一种类似链表的数据结构,但通过引入多个层来加速查找过程。🚀

无论你选择哪种数据结构,记得定期对系统进行测试和优化,以确保最佳性能!🏁

游戏开发 数据结构 优化技巧

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。